BATCHELLER Was born in Matapoisette, Mass., and attended High School in Corvallis, Oregon. In 1937 he received a congres- sional appointment to the U.S. Naval Academy and graduated as Ensign in February, 1941. CDR BATCHELLER Was serving on board the USS MARYLAND at Pearl Harbor on December 7th, 1941. During the last half of the War he Was Commanding Officer of the USS HUSE QDE-1451 He has also served as Commanding Officer of the USS SCROGGINS CDE-538D, and the USS POTTER QDD-446D, and the USS EPPERSON CDDE-7195. Prior to reporting to the USS BRYCE CANYON in February 1959 CDR BATCHELLER was serving as Staff Operations Officer, ComDesFlot 3. Com- mander Batcheller holds the following decorations: Bronze star, Asiatic-Pacific Theater with 2 battle stars, American Theater with battle stars, European Theater With 2 battle stars, World War II Victory, Naval Occupation and National Defense Service Medal. He is married and has tvvo daughters.

He entered the Naval Academy in 1931 from New York State and was commissioned Ensign upon graduation in 1935. Since graduating, Captain Steinmetz has served on the U.S.S. TEXAS CBB-311 1935-1937, U.S.S. CHANDLER 1937-1938, as Com- munications Watch Officer for Battle Force U.S. Pacific Fleet 1938-1939, and aboard the U.S.S. DICKERSON 1939-1940. After completing three months of Submarine training at New London, Connecticut in 1940, he then reported aboard the Submarine U.S.S. S-1 for duty as Gunnery and Communications Officer and later became Executive Officer. Captain Steinmetz served aboard Submarines throughout World War II, and made ten war patrols. While serving as Commander of the U,S.S. CREVALLE, one of nine subs in a Wolf Pack known as HYDEMAN'S I-IELLCATSH, his mission was to penetrate the Minefields of Tsushima in the Sea of Japan. The CREVALLE accounted for the sinking of four japanese ships. Captain Steinmetz has also served as Commanding Ofhcer of the Submarine POLLACK and the Ex-German type XX-1 Submarine, U-3008, and as Commander Mine Squadron 7. Before reporting aboard the U.S.S. BRYCE CANYON CAD-365 on February 7, 1959 for duty as Commanding Officer, he served as Assistant Chief of Staff for Operations Plans Readiness on the Staff of Com- mander Mine Forces, U.S. Pacific Fleet.
